作者yjc1 (..........)
看板PLT
標題[連結] The present of D
時間Mon Nov 2 23:32:03 2009
http://www.jfbillingsley.com/blog/?p=53
這篇作者提到 D 的現況看來不妙:
摘要:
Compiler:
目前三種 D compiler 都有缺陷。DMD 是官方實作但問題不少(請看內文);
GDC 的作者已經消失兩年(最近有兩位接手繼續開發);LDC 看來不錯,但在
windows 上並無 support exceptions (僅限 POSIX 系統)
Versions:
D1 是目前穩定版;D2 是開發版。這兩版的差別大到可視為兩種不同的語言。
這種情況造成 D 社群分成兩派分散焦點。
Standard Libraries:
目前 D1 有 Phobos 與 Tango。Phobos 被作者嫌到不行,Tango 又不夠穩定。
D2 有 Phobos 2 但……
Third-party Libraries:
在(非?)官方的 Dsource 上仍活躍的 project 似乎兩隻手數得完。
且幾乎沒有在 D2 上開發的 project。
Toolchain:
這看起來倒還好。只是 D 發展十年了在這方面仍然很陽春。
Specification and implementability:
這,就請看內文吧。只能說滿紙辛酸淚。
http://www.reddit.com/r/programming/comments/9zqj0/the_state_of_d_programming_is_this_situation/
(or
http://bit.ly/3qv9fU in short)
在這串討論中有 Walter Bright (D作者)與 Andrei Alexandrescu (MCD作者) 的回應。
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 140.113.23.102
1F:推 brianhsu:所以我放棄 D,換跑道到 Scala 了。XD 11/05 21:06
2F:推 yoco315:本來對 D 很期望, 但是 C++0x 來了之後我就...(默) 11/07 19:00